Como numerar registros sequencialmente em uma busca do Access?

Escrito por lysis | Traduzido por aline fernandes martins
  • Compartilhar
  • Tweetar
  • Compartilhar
  • Pin
  • E-mail
Como numerar registros sequencialmente em uma busca do Access?
O Access é um banco de dados usado para aplicações em desktops (laptop with database record on 15.4" wide screen image by .shock from Fotolia.com)

Se estiver criando uma consulta no Access em uma tabela que não possui números sequenciais, pode adicioná-los à consulta manualmente usando a função "Dcount()". A função "Dcount" usa o número da linha e a adiciona na consulta, para que se ordene e liste os resultados nos relatórios do Microsoft e nas página da web. A função "Dcount" é adicionada na visualização de design, então há uma quantidade limitada de códigos necessárias do programador.

Nível de dificuldade:
Moderadamente desafiante

Outras pessoas estão lendo

Instruções

  1. 1

    Abra o Microsoft Access e carregue o banco de dados com a consulta que deseja editar. Clique no ícone "Consulta" no menu principal para abrir uma lista de consultas programadas no banco de dados.

  2. 2

    Clique com o botão direito na consulta e selecione "Modo de exibição Design". Com isso, abre-se o editor da consulta na visualização de design, para você visualize tabelas e campos selecionados.

  3. 3

    Insira um novo campo na lista, no final da tela. Use o seguinte código para adicionar números sequenciais nos resultados das consultas:

    DCount("id","myTable","id <= " & [id]) AS Counter

    Substitua "myTable" com o nome da tabela usada na consulta.

  4. 4

    Salve a consulta e feche modo design. Dê um duplo clique no nome da consulta, que a executa ao invés de abrir o design. Você agora verá um campo chamado "Counter", que mostra um número sequencial para cada linha.

Não perca

Filtro:
  • Geral
  • Artigos
  • Slides
  • Vídeos
Mostrar:
  • Mais relevantes
  • Mais lidos
  • Mais recentes

Nenhum artigo disponível

Nenhum slide disponível

Nenhum vídeo disponível